Wendy Linda Duarte is a self taught Decorator, Painter and Picker with a passion for historical renovations. Growing her company, Liberty Looks, into something inspirational to others helps keep her motivated. Hence why she named her company ‘Liberty Looks’, the freedom to create and save what you love. Bringing her Azorean heritage into her style, she can be described as eclectic-coastal-farm-chi

c. Wendy hopes to continue to grow and expand her business within the arts and historic niche in Rhode Island, specifically the East Bay. Bringing together historic preservation and sustainability through education is her mission. Having an education in Marketing, she is equipped and qualified to promote this passion in her community. When Wendy is not in her studio creating or saving something, you can find her all over the State gathering inspiration and networking. ‘Catch me if you can’ is her motto and don’t be surprised if you see her grabbing items off a sidewalk , standing on a pier taking pictures or hunched over a bin in the most random of places. Her hobby is salvaging and getting the ‘bureaus off the streets’. Bristol holds a special place in her heart and she can often be found at the beaches while picking sidewalks along the way.

Nike pays Erling Haaland roughly $20 million a year to promote its products. A family-run western store in Dallas just got the same treatment for free. Better than free—Haaland paid them $750 for a taxidermy raccoon hugging a whiskey bottle. 😂👏🏽

The backstory makes it even better. During Norway’s World Cup run, Haaland walked into Wild Bill’s Western Store and bought cowboy hats, exotic boots, a longhorn belt buckle, and a shirt that read, “Y’all can kiss my Dallas.” The owner said Haaland had never worn a cowboy hat before and had to be fitted for his first one.

After Norway’s Cinderella run ended, Haaland carried the raccoon home to Oslo himself, captioned it “It followed me home,” and even asked fans to name it on Instagram.

The result? The Whiskey Raccoon is sold out. The Dallas shirt is nearly gone. Their $500 Belligerent Squirrel is running low, and locals are lining up at a store they’ve walked past for decades.

Brands pay $20 million a year to rent Haaland’s image. Wild Bill’s sold it to him for $750. 🤯
